I sail, a lonely king of the ocean
As stars sing their grievances in ghostly song
The moon mocks the low-hanging treetops
And planets shine light in their wake
Fall down, little stars, let me see
What stories or secrets you keep
Please share your past with me
And let me into your lunar family
Mother Moon, Sister Star, Father Planet
Oh, how I wish to be one of you
A celebrity of astronomers
But is there more that meets the eye?
Your majesty so huge, as you live in a new world called space
Sometimes mysterious, yet full of grace
How do you do it? Oh, how I wish to be
Another mystery part of your lunar family
